run away as fast as you can
This car is a money pit - I also have a 1987 190 e - and have spent more money on repairs on this car ! If you love this car lease one so you can walk away from it . At 30,000 miles I had total electrical failure on christmas eve on the interstate - it was a nightmare

no go, off road
I thought that this SUV was going to be the answer to them all, but no! All I had was trouble after my first 3 months of owning it. Too many things to get fixed all the time. The straw that broke it for me was the engine being rebuilt after 8k. Four whell drive doesn't even compare to a Jeep. Went driving on the beach and got stuck in 4 low. I thought that i was doing something wrong until I saw a Chevy Tahoe ride rite by me and kept on going. I now own a Tahoe and dare anyone to compare the two. More power, better gas milage, more room, doesn't get stuck, oh and doesn't need to go to the dealer every month!
